Burn Out (2018) is gritty and tense, really captures that underground feel. The pacing is relentless, mirroring Tony’s desperation as he dives deeper into the drug world. The motorcycle scenes are well-staged, not relying too much on CGI, which gives it a raw edge. Gozlan does a solid job creating a sense of urgency, and the performances, especially from the lead, have a certain authenticity. The film's atmosphere is thick with danger – you can almost feel the heat of the chase. It’s not just a crime thriller; it explores themes of sacrifice and survival in a way that feels real. There’s something about its edge that sticks with you long after it’s over.
French film, originally titled 'Burn Out'Director Yann Gozlan known for his gripping storytellingPractical effects used in many motorcycle sequencesRuntime: 101 minutes
